The last time Garth was in KC he sold out 4 shows in Kemper.  Of course we had to sell out the first show first, then the second, third, and then fourth.  Had many tickets buyers in line and knew there was going to be multiple shows so when we got to the behind stage tickets I gave the ticket buyers an option to wait until the next show went on sale - and they were sure happy about that.  There was a limit of 4 tickets but all the buyer had to do was go back to the end of the line and get more with another purchase.  Of course, at that time there were not internet sales to worry about.  And the sale was cash only.
